Ultracode mechanism: The Claude CLI rejects --effort ultracode with an error. Ultracode is the Claude Code interactive reasoning mode (sets reasoning effort to xhigh AND grants standing dynamic-workflow permission). To activate it headlessly, the server writes a temporary JSON file {"ultracode":true} to the OS temp directory and passes --settings <file> to the CLI instead of an --effort flag. The temp file is deleted on agent exit. Requesting ultracode on any non-Opus-4.8 model (including fable and gpt-5.5) returns an error.
Claude: launch creates a long-lived Claude Agent SDK query() session using
the local Claude executable, cwd, model, and SDK-owned permission/tool/turn
settings. The initial prompt is enqueued as the first SDK user message, and
send_message enqueues later user messages to the same session. The Claude
command builder does not emit --permission-mode, --tools, or --max-turns
CLI args.
Non-ultracode options:
model: <mapped-id>
effort: <e> # omitted for Haiku
permissionMode: bypassPermissions
tools: claude_code preset
maxTurns: 50
Ultracode uses settings: <tmpdir/subagent-uc-<uuid>.json> instead of an effort
option. The settings file contains {"ultracode":true} and is deleted when the
driver closes.
Codex: launch starts:
codex app-server --stdio
The server then sends app-server JSONL protocol messages: initialize,
thread/start, and turn/start. send_message queues later turn/start
requests on the same thread after the active turn completes.
Launch an Opus 4.8 ultracode agent:
{
"tool": "launch_agent",
"arguments": {
"provider": "claude",
"model": "opus-4-8",
"effort": "ultracode",
"prompt": "Refactor the authentication module to use JWTs.",
"cwd": "C:\\Users\\YourName\\project"
}
}Returns { "agent_id": "abc-123", "status": "processing", ... }. Then poll:
{ "tool": "poll_agent", "arguments": { "agent_id": "abc-123" } }Pass verbose: true to also get final_output, the agent's final assistant turn text extracted from its captured stdout (also available per finished entry on wait with verbose: true):
{ "tool": "poll_agent", "arguments": { "agent_id": "abc-123", "verbose": true } }Launch a Codex gpt-5.5/gpt-5.6 xhigh agent:
